DROUGHT IN ITALY.
WORST IN THREE CENTURIES. WATER POWER AFFECTED. Aurtralian and N-Z. Cable Association. (Reed. 5.5 p.m.) HOME, Jan. L A drought, which is ruling in Northern Italy, is the worst experienced for thiee centuries. It is affecting the undertakings dependent on water power, and compelling them to restrict their output. In Milan tho electric lighting has been reduced, and the theatres are closing for two nights each week to economise the light.
